UAE Fest 2023: Celebrating UAE’s 52nd National Day with Inter-School Competitions and Cultural Events

2023-11-22 12:52:40

DUBAI: Model Services Society (MSS) will organize UAE Fest 2023 in conjunction with UAE’s 52nd National Day in which contestants from 52 schools across the emirates will participate. Officials said that the event will be held on December 3 from 10 am to 8 pm at Gulf Model School, Muhaisina, Dubai.

Students from KG 1 to +2 will participate in the competition. There will be an inter-school quiz competition and science exhibition with the participation of students from classes VIII to 12. Besides, women’s category will also conduct henna and cookery competitions. Contestants who win the preliminary round in the inter-school quiz program will participate in the live program in the final round. 1300 contestants this year

Competitions will be held in coloring, pencil drawing, speech competition, Quran recitation, mono act, national anthem and story telling. A prize worth Dh10,000 will be awarded to the school with the most points as an overall trophy and gold coins to the quiz winners. The closing ceremony will be attended by cultural figures and senior officials from Dubai Police, Dubai Municipality and Dubai Health Authority.
